Searched defs:scale16 (Results 1 - 3 of 3) sorted by relevance

/external/skia/src/core/
H A DSkBlitRow_D4444.cpp35 unsigned scale16 = SkAlpha255To256(alpha) >> 4; local
43 dst_expand += (src_expand - dst_expand) * scale16 >> 4;
61 unsigned scale16 = SkAlpha255To256(255 - SkGetPackedA32(c)) >> 4; local
63 uint32_t dst_expand = SkExpand_4444(*dst) * scale16;
120 int scale16 = SkAlpha255To256(alpha) >> 4; local
127 uint32_t src_expand = SkExpand32_4444(c) * scale16;
128 uint32_t dst_expand = SkExpand_4444(*dst) * (16 - scale16);
151 unsigned scale16 = SkAlpha255To256(255 - a) >> 4; local
153 uint32_t dst_expand = SkExpand_4444(*dst) * scale16;
/external/skia/src/effects/
H A DSkTransparentShader.cpp88 unsigned scale16 = scale >> 4; local
90 uint32_t c = SkExpand_4444(src[i]) * scale16;
/external/skia/include/core/
H A DSkColorPriv.h622 static inline uint16_t SkBlend4444To16(SkPMColor16 src, uint16_t dst, int scale16) { argument
623 SkASSERT((unsigned)scale16 <= 16);
625 return SkSrcOver4444To16(SkAlphaMulQ4(src, scale16), dst);
628 static inline uint16_t SkBlend4444(SkPMColor16 src, SkPMColor16 dst, int scale16) { argument
629 SkASSERT((unsigned)scale16 <= 16);
631 uint32_t src32 = SkExpand_4444(src) * scale16;
635 unsigned srcA = SkGetPackedA4444(src) * scale16;

Completed in 39 milliseconds